Many people diagnosed with mesothelioma do not realize the responsible companies already went bankrupt decades ago. When that happens, courts require the company to set aside money in a trust to pay future victims. Filing a trust fund claim is often the fastest path to compensation because it does not depend on a lawsuit or a trial โ€” it depends on matching your history of exposure to the right trusts and documenting it carefully. Trust fund claims fit best when your exposure can be tied to specific products or job sites โ€” a shipyard, a refinery, a factory, a boiler room, an old renovation. Delaware County has a long industrial memory, and men who worked around Glen Riddle, Lima, and the mills and plants near Media Borough often carried asbestos home without knowing it. We spend time at your kitchen table piecing together where and when you worked, because that story is what a trust reviewer needs. Often several trusts apply to one person, and each is a separate claim with its own forms and proof standards.

The trade-off is honest. Trust payouts are usually fixed by a published schedule, so a single claim may be smaller than what a full lawsuit against a solvent company could win. But trust claims are faster, quieter, and far more certain โ€” and they can be pursued alongside other legal action rather than instead of it. Do I have to go to court for an asbestos trust fund claim in Media?

No. Most asbestos trust fund claims in Media are resolved through the trusts' own claims process, not in a courtroom. That means no trial and, in many cases, no need to travel or testify.

Is it too late to file a trust claim in Media if the exposure was decades ago?

Usually it is not too late in Media. Trusts were created specifically for exposures that happened long ago, and deadlines are generally tied to your diagnosis date rather than when you worked. The sooner we start gathering records, the better your position.
